"seed": "none — deterministic tokenizer counts",
"population": "24 complete type-live degree-comparative pairs, balanced eight each across rival-doer, rival-done-to, and adjunct-rival completions",
"selection": "All pairs were authored and frozen before tokenizer exposure. Each comparator removes only the role-completing words, returning the bare rival form whose per-use token cost the proposal bounds. The role-completed sentence preserves the intended ordering claim and uses ordinary English do-support, repeated predicates, or kept prepositions.",
"method": "For each tokenizer and pair, compute len(encode(ainglish))-len(encode(english)). Average equally within each eight-item completion stratum and equally across the three strata. The headline is the least-favourable maximum tokenizer mean; value_lo/value_hi are the minimum/maximum tokenizer means. File all finite outcomes once without tuning.",
"estimand": {
"population": "the 24 frozen complete comparative pairs",
"aggregation": "equal completion-stratum mean per tokenizer; headline is maximum tokenizer mean",
"comparator": "the same clause ending in the bare rival with role-completing words removed",
"comparator_class": "bare_unmarked"
},
